The Pillars of Proactive Car Maintenance

Proactive maintenance isn't just about fixing problems as they arise; it's about preventing them from happening in the first place. A well-structured maintenance plan covers several key areas of your vehicle.

1. Consistent Oil and Filter Changes

Engine oil is the lifeblood of your vehicle. It lubricates moving parts, reduces friction, and helps dissipate heat. Over time, oil breaks down and collects debris, becoming less effective.

  • Why it's crucial: Old, dirty oil can lead to engine sludge, increased friction, and eventually, catastrophic engine failure. A clean filter is just as important, as it traps contaminants that could otherwise circulate through your engine.
  • When to service: Most manufacturers recommend an oil change every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, but this can vary based on your car's make, model, and the type of oil used (conventional, synthetic blend, or full synthetic). Always check your owner's manual for specific recommendations.

2. Tire Rotation, Balancing, and Alignment

Your tires are your car's only point of contact with the road, making their condition critical for safety and performance.

  • Tire Rotation: This involves moving each tire to a different position on the car. Since front tires often wear differently than rear tires, rotation ensures they wear down evenly, extending their lifespan.
  • Balancing: This ensures the weight of the tire and wheel assembly is distributed evenly. Unbalanced tires can cause vibrations at high speeds, leading to premature wear on tires and suspension components.
  • Alignment: This refers to the adjustment of the vehicle's suspension angles. Proper alignment ensures your car drives straight and reduces uneven tire wear. Hitting a pothole or curb can easily throw your alignment off.

3. Brake System Inspection

A responsive braking system is arguably the most important safety feature of your vehicle. Regular inspections are essential to ensure it functions correctly when you need it most.

  • What to check: A thorough brake inspection includes checking the brake pads, rotors, calipers, and brake fluid. Brake pads wear down over time and need to be replaced. Rotors can become warped or worn, requiring resurfacing or replacement.
  • Warning signs: Listen for squealing, grinding, or screeching noises when you apply the brakes. If your car pulls to one side when braking or the brake pedal feels spongy, it's time for an immediate inspection.

4. Fluid Level Checks and Replacements

Your car relies on a variety of fluids to operate smoothly. Keeping them at the correct levels is a simple but vital part of maintenance.

  • Key fluids: Beyond engine oil, you should regularly check your transmission fluid, coolant (antifreeze), brake fluid, and power steering fluid.
  • Function and risk: Each fluid has a specific job. For example, coolant prevents the engine from overheating, while transmission fluid ensures smooth gear shifts. Low or contaminated fluid levels can lead to severe damage to these systems.

5. Battery and Electrical System Health

A modern car's electrical system is complex, and the battery is its heart. A failing battery can leave you stranded without warning.

  • Battery checks: A technician can test your battery's charge and overall health. They will also check for corrosion on the terminals, which can interfere with the electrical connection.
  • Lifespan: Most car batteries last between three to five years. Factors like extreme temperatures and driving habits can affect their longevity.

The Long-Term Advantages of Regular Servicing

Committing to a regular maintenance schedule offers benefits that extend far beyond simply keeping your car running.

Enhanced Safety

The most significant benefit is improved safety for you, your passengers, and other drivers. Well-maintained brakes, tires, and suspension systems respond reliably in emergency situations. Improved Reliability and Performance

A well-cared-for car is a dependable car. Routine maintenance ensures all components are working in harmony, leading to smoother engine performance, better fuel efficiency, and a more enjoyable driving experience. When your car runs efficiently, it consumes less fuel, saving you money at the pump.

Higher Resale Value

When the time comes to sell or trade in your vehicle, a complete service history is a major selling point. Buyers are willing to pay more for a car that has been meticulously maintained, as it suggests the vehicle is in good condition and has been treated with care. Keeping detailed records of all your service appointments can significantly boost your car's resale value.

Lower Overall Repair Costs

It might seem counterintuitive, but spending money on regular maintenance saves you money in the long run. Small, preventative services are far less expensive than major repairs. For example, replacing worn brake pads costs a fraction of what it would to replace the entire brake system after the worn pads have damaged the rotors and calipers. By catching minor issues early, you avoid the domino effect that can lead to expensive, complex problems down the road.
